Name: Module With try_get_module Implementation
Author: Rusty Russell
Status: Tested on 2.5.35
Depends: Misc/later.patch.gz Misc/kbuild_object.patch.gz
Depends: Misc/bigrefs.patch.gz Module/implicit-init-removal.patch.gz
Depends: Module/everyone-needs-init.patch.gz

D: This is an implementation of the in-kernel module loader extending
D: the try_inc_mod_count() primitive and making its use compulsory.
D: This has the benifit of simplicity, and similarity to the existing
D: scheme. To reduce the cost of the constant increments and
D: decrements, bigrefs are used.
D:
D: Modversions and Module parameters are not supported in this patch.
